Delta-V by Daniel Suarez

448 pages first pub 2019 (editions)

fiction science fiction thriller adventurous tense medium-paced

Description

The bestselling author of Daemon returns with a near-future technological thriller, in which a charismatic billionaire recruits a team of adventurers to launch the first deep space mining operation--a mission that could alter the trajectory of hum...
